Get User Detail
Returns user detail data.
URL
/cnbs/v1/user/id
Method(s)
GET | POST
Parameters
None
cURL:
curl -X POST "https://<<your.server.here>>/cnbs/v1/user/id?sap-client=800&sap-language=EN&apiid=CNBSMV01R" -H "accept: application/json" -H "cnbssysid: gPuM1VyY1dxlTE2MEs2yajJUkX3/4+2Pw1alRw4BOtI=" -H "authorization: Basic Y2tvZXNzbDpjbmJzMjF5b3U="
Response
- Address Data
- Person Number (person_number)
- Title (person_number)
- First Name (firstname)
- Last Name (lastname)
- Full Name (fullname)
- Language ISO Code (language_iso)
- Department (department)
- Function ((Function)
- Building (building)
- FLoor (floor)
- Room Number (room_number)
- Name Company (name)
- City (city)
- Postal Code (postal_code_city)
- Street (street)
- Country (country)
- Language ISO Code (langu_iso)
- Telephone No 1 (telephone_number_1)
- Telephone No 1 Extension (telephone_number_1_extension)
- Fax Number (fax_number)
- Fax Number Extension (fax_number_extension)
- Mail Address (email)
- List of allowed users for impersonation
- Impersonation user (impersonation_user)
- Full Name (fullname)
- Status (status)
- Message Type (message_type)
- SAP Message Type.
- Errors:
- E = Error
- A = Abort
- X = Exception
- Others:
- S = Success
- W = Warning
- I = Information
- Message Identifier (message_identification)
- SAP Message ID.
- Message Number (message_number)
- SAP Message Number.
- Message Line (message_line_string)
- SAP Message Text.
Example Response
JSON:
{ "address_data": { "person_number": "0000663750", "title_person": "Mr.", "firstname": "Demo", "lastname": "User", "fullname": "Demo User", "language_iso": "EN", "department": "IT", "function": "Programmer", "building": "456", "floor": "14", "room_number": "3", "name": "CNBS", "city": "Cincinnati", "postal_code_city": "45202", "street": "859 Central Ave", "country": "US", "langu_iso": "EN", "telephone_number_1": "(877) 879-5100", "email": "demo.user@cnbssoftware.com" }, "impersonation": [ { "impersonation_user": "DEMO01", "fullname": "Demo User 01" }, { "impersonation_user": "DEMO02", "fullname": "Demo User 02" } ], "status": { "message_type": "S", "message_identification": "/CNBS/X_API", "message_number": 10, "message_line_string": "Request successfully processed" } }